通过对中国小卫星所采用的氦质谱正压累积检漏方法的分析,建立了正压累积检漏计算模型及不确定度评定模型。在试验数据计算分析及不确定度分析中引入最小二乘法,提出了应用最小二乘法对一元一次方程的斜率进行A类及B类不确定度评定的方法。通过实例展示了用不确定度评定的过程,验证了计算模型及不确定度分析模型的正确性及有效性。
Based on the analysis of positive cumulative pressure helium mass spectrometry used in China’s small satellites, a positive pressure cumulative leak detection model and an uncertainty assessment model were established. Least squares method was introduced in the calculation and analysis of the test data and the uncertainty analysis. A method of class A and class B uncertainty assessment using the least square method was proposed. An example is given to illustrate the process of evaluating the uncertainty, which verifies the correctness and validity of the calculation model and the uncertainty analysis model.
